While studying for this qualification you will develop the knowledge and skills needed to work professionally and safely in the hairdressing industry. Learners then practice the techniques, reaching the standard required to work in Salon 50, our fully equipped commercial area which is open to the public.

Course Structure


You will be studying:

  • Working in the hair industry
  • Health and safety in the salon
  • Client consultation for hair services
  • Shampoo and condition the hair and scalp
  • Promoting products and services
  • Cutting hair
  • Colouring hair
  • Perming hair
  • The art of dressing hair
  • Create an image based on a theme
  • Plaiting and twisting

As part of this study programme you will work towards English and maths. This will provide you with the skills you needed to perform confidently, effectively and independently in learning, life and work. You will take part in competitions to develop your creative skills and have the opportunity to attend industry events. You will be assessed throughout the course with online exams, assignments and observation of practical skills, in a simulated working environment. Successful students can seek employment in the hairdressing industry. You may want to progress to Level 3 in hairdressing or widen your Level 2 skills with Level 2 Barbering.

This course is a Study Programme which consists of


  • Vocational Qualification
  • Work Experience
  • Tutorial
  • Maths*
  • English*

* If you have not already achieved a GCSE pass at grade 4 (C in the old grading structure) or above in English and Maths you will study Maths and/ or English as an integral part of your college programme.

Either completion of Level 1 in Hairdressing or Beauty Therapy or 4 GCSE grade 3 or above including maths and English and a positive school report. Learners need to have good personal presentation and communication skills. ESOL Level 1 in Speaking, Listening, Reading & Writing.

A practical activity and a short written test will be given at interview to assess suitability.

Course may be free for 16-18yrs; for 19-23yrs, course is free if you have not achieved a full Level 2 qualification.

For all other students fees apply:
1st year course fee £1673; Exam Fee £99.

Please note that the purchase of kits and uniforms is mandatory. Cost of kits and uniform start at around £200, tutors will give more information at enrolment and give you order forms. Funding from the Learner Support Fund may be available if you are eligible.
